Puffpaffy 70 Undead Warlock
Match History
# Map Date Details
76009 Eye of the Storm 21 Aug 2022 • 18:38 Details
75986 Arathi Basin 21 Aug 2022 • 00:03 Details
75838 Eye of the Storm 15 Aug 2022 • 21:29 Details
75837 Eye of the Storm 15 Aug 2022 • 21:18 Details
71304 Eye of the Storm 18 Mar 2022 • 22:46 Details
7953 Warsong Gulch 20 Jun 2019 • 12:56 Details